Thérèse GIRARD was born 21 August 1776 in Baie-Saint-Paul, Province of Québec, Canada
Thérèse GIRARD was the child of Pierre-Louis GIRARD and Emerentienne BOUCHARD and the grandchild of: (paternal) Pierre GIRARD and Marie-Anne VÉZINA (maternal) Antoine BOUCHARD and Jeanne GAGNONSpou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):
Thérèse married Laurent BRISSON 17 November 1801 in Baie-Saint-Paul, Lower Canada . The couple had (at least) 3 children.
Laurent BRISSON was born abt. 1776 in Québec Province, Canada (Quebec). Laurent died 29 August 1853 in La Malbaie, Québec, Canada (Murray Bay) (Saint-Etienne-de-la-Malbaie) (Saint-Fidèle) (Pointe-au-Pic). Laurent was the child of Ignace-Lazare BRISSON and Marie-Rosalie MARTEL.
Thérèse GIRARD died 25 June 1852 in La Malbaie, Canada East .

From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
